This painting depicts a serene scene of chickens and other birds roaming freely in a grassy area surrounded by trees. The birds are shown in various poses, some pecking at the ground, while others are perched on rocks or stumps. The artist's use of color and light creates a sense of warmth and tranquility, drawing the viewer's eye to the center of the composition. The brushstrokes are loose and expressive, adding to the overall sense of movement and energy in the scene.
